A properly functioning suspension is crucial for safe driving, it helps you control your vehicle and it ensures comfort for all passengers when traveling over uneven road surfaces. If your vehicle bounces excessively after hitting a bump or coming to a stop, or is hard to control, it may be a sign that your suspension needs to be checked by a mechanic.
